Output ac0f4bb5161d8f3e8fab94bc757c7252eeba63a84e6c91ab80ed60acb71af59d:35

value
1660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d42d8e30da9f5c6c27c00c558891aa2647b1b6d OP_EQUAL
address
3G2Y6HboJJgcXA27yNkar6wVYNGV77LUVk
transaction
ac0f4bb5161d8f3e8fab94bc757c7252eeba63a84e6c91ab80ed60acb71af59d
confirmations
165879
spent
true